Q1 2025 earnings summary
8 Jul, 2026Executive summary
Reported Q1 2025 GAAP net income of $474.8M ($1.00 per diluted share), up from $344.3M ($0.77 per share) year-over-year, with adjusted EPS of $0.98, driven by regulated revenue growth, capital recovery, and higher customer demand.
Reaffirmed 2025 adjusted EPS guidance of $1.85–$1.89 and 6%–8% annual EPS growth through 2029, supported by operational excellence and sustainable infrastructure investment.
Capital plan projects over $19.4 billion investment through 2029, with $2.2 billion in identified upside opportunities, focusing on renewables and infrastructure modernization.
Ongoing commercial negotiations and regulatory filings for data center build-out in Indiana, supporting mega-load customers and future load growth.
Continued focus on operational excellence, including AI-driven productivity improvements and Project Apollo, delivering cost savings and efficiency gains.
Financial highlights
Q1 2025 GAAP net income available to common shareholders was $474.8M, up $130.5M from Q1 2024; adjusted net income was $462.3M, up $79.5M year-over-year.
Adjusted EPS rose to $0.98 from $0.85; GAAP diluted EPS increased to $1.00 from $0.77.
Operating revenues for Q1 2025 were $2,183.2 million, up $476.9 million year-over-year.
Achieved 52% of projected midpoint earnings for 2025 by Q1, an 8% increase over the prior year.
Secured at least half of forecasted 2025 equity issuances and issued $750 million in long-term debt.
Outlook and guidance
Reaffirmed 2025–2029 guidance: 6%–8% adjusted EPS growth, 8%–10% rate base growth, and 14%–16% FFO to debt.
Dividend payout ratio targeted at 60%–70%.
Confident in achieving near- and long-term guidance due to strong business fundamentals and regulatory frameworks.
Capital plan is diversified and resilient to macroeconomic and regulatory changes.
Management expects to remain on track with coal retirements and renewable replacements by 2028.
